titleOfInvention | PRINTING PAPER, MANUFACTURING METHOD THEREOF AND USE THEREOF. |
abstract | A matt coated paper for offset printing or gravure printing contains in the coating paste containing the printing ink, in addition to calcium carbonate and binders, an amount of unpasted starch granules of between 10 and 65% by weight. |
